A vulnerability was found in avast antivirus 4.7.980 (Anti-Malware Software) and classified as critical. This issue affects an unknown code. The manipulation with an unknown input leads to a denial of service vulnerability. Using CWE to declare the problem leads to CWE-404. The product does not release or incorrectly releases a resource before it is made available for re-use. Impacted is availability. The summary by CVE is:

avast! antivirus before 4.7.981 allows remote attackers to cause a denial of service (infinite loop) via a ZOO archive with a direntry structure that points to a previous file.

The weakness was published 05/08/2007 by Jean-Sebastien Guay-Leroux as not defined posting (Bugtraq). It is possible to read the advisory at securityfocus.com. The identification of this vulnerability is CVE-2007-1672 since 03/24/2007. The exploitation is known to be easy. The attack may be initiated remotely. No form of authentication is needed for a successful exploitation. Technical details are unknown but a public exploit is available.

A public exploit has been developed in ANSI C. The exploit is available at securityfocus.com. It is declared as proof-of-concept.

There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.

The vulnerability is also documented in the vulnerability database at X-Force (34080). Similar entries are available at 3066, 3061, 3060 and 3073.
